Where to stay in Montreal?
Le Plateau-Mont Royal
Nestled on the heights of Mount Royal, the Plateau is a refuge for European and French expats. This district is one of Montreal's most pleasant and is always lively, being full of bars and restaurants.
Italian neighborhood
Make a short stop to Italy during your stay in Montreal. This Mediterranean-style neighbourhood will charm gourmets with its many trattorias. Head over to the Jean-Talon market to eat Poutine.
Downtown
Welcome to the heart of bustling Montreal. Take a ride beside the Place des Arts, where you can attend jazz concerts and many shows.
Old Montreal
Montreal's historic centre will seduce you with its cobblestone streets, flowery plazas, and old buildings. This area is ideal for a quiet holiday.
The village
If you are looking for a nice place to party, you have to go to the village. This area is the liveliest gay district in Canada, where you will always find lively bars and clubs.
Outremont
Close to the hills of Mont-Royal, you will find the chicest and upscale district in the city. Here you'll find great restaurants and prestigious luxury boutiques.
Mile End
Mile End is a bustling arty district. You will find all the hyped up and trendy places in Montreal here. If you are looking for a place to shop and get good coffee, this is it.
On the banks of the canal
Stay on the canal banks to take a deep breath of fresh air and enjoy all kinds of activities such as biking, kayaking, or canoeing. This area is ideal for families and athletes.
Islands Parc Jean-Drapeau
This district is shared between two islands on the St. Lawrence River. The city centre can be reached in just 20 minutes by metro. Come and have fun at the Casino de Montréal, take a stroll in Parc Jean-Drapeau, or get some culture at the Stewart Museum.

What events or festivals should visitors check out in and around Montréal, QC?
Montreal is a city that loves its festivals! The Montreal Jazz Festival is a must-see, it's one of the largest jazz festivals in the world. There's also the Just for Laughs festival, a comedy festival that brings in some of the biggest names in the industry. And if you're visiting in the winter, don't miss the Montreal en Lumiere festival, a winter festival with outdoor sculptures, live music, and culinary events.

What are the best budget-friendly activities in Montréal, QC?
You can have a great time in Montreal without breaking the bank. Take a stroll through Mount Royal Park, it offers stunning views of the city and is completely free. You can also visit the Montreal Museum of Fine Arts on a Wednesday evening, when admission is free. And if you're looking for a unique experience, take a free walking tour of Old Montreal, you'll learn all about the city's rich history.
What are the best restaurants with local dishes in Montréal, QC?
For a taste of Montreal, you have to try poutine, a classic dish of fries, cheese curds, and gravy. You can find it at many restaurants, but for a real local experience, try La Banquise, a popular spot known for its delicious poutine. If you're looking for something a bit more upscale, try Le Filet, a renowned steakhouse with a classic Montreal ambiance.
What are the best walking or cycling routes in Montréal, QC?
The Lachine Canal is a great place for a walk or bike ride, it's a historic canal that runs through the city. You can also take a bike ride along the Old Port, it's a beautiful area with stunning views of the St. Lawrence River. And if you're looking for a more challenging ride, try the Mount Royal Park loop, it's a scenic climb with stunning views of the city.

What are the top sports attractions and facilities in Montréal, QC?
Montreal is a city that loves its sports! The Bell Centre is home to the Montreal Canadiens, a legendary hockey team. You can also catch a Montreal Alouettes football game at Percival Molson Memorial Stadium. And if you're a tennis fan, the IGA Stadium hosts the Rogers Cup, a prestigious tennis tournament.
